Ordinals
beta
Address 1NNbf9stZUPiQAzLLogEHq8A1ZK9JuuQrf
sat balance
4996
outputs
f925a58c9d64e2f3533d0d4d40b48ab12b59fb25c1ff3c3dcf4de3614922bc8e:0